Ah I created the aggressive weapon and shield build here.
Basicaly 11 Cunning, 22 Dexterity, Everything else Strength.
(You get attribute bonuses from the fade. +5 for Cun and +4 for everything else)
This lets you end up with 16 Cun for max coercion, 26 Dex for all shield talents.
Reaver/Templar Specialiations.

Its probaly the funest build ive played. Just be really aggresive (Think King Leonidas from 300)
